Reincarnated as the Queen of Versailles

Reincarnated as the Queen of Versailles

One day, a Chinese university student wakes up in a strange, unfamiliar world, where people dress extravagantly and seem to not understand the meaning of privacy. Yep, she transmigrated in the 18th century French royal Court, the place with the most rigid and elaborate etiquette! Now, Li Lianying has to learn how to live as the crown princess of one of the most powerful monarchies of Europe. What an easy and glamorous life, you might think! Nope, there’s one problem. She has reincarnated in the body of Marie-Antoinette, the last queen of France who lost her head during the Revolution! Follow Li Lianying as she counter-attacks and tries her best to preserve the French monarchy and keep her head on her shoulders! Surrounded by enemies everywhere that are trying to destroy her, and hated by starving people who are preparing a revolution, Li Lianying can luckily rely on her system and some of her closest friends (or lovers) : - her sweet, loyal husband Louis 16th - Axel Von Fersen, a charming Swedish playboy who falls helplessly in love with her - Gilbert De La Fayette, the “Hero of the Two Worlds” who fought for the American Independence - Marie-Louise De Lamballe, a devoted and shy princess who would do anything to protect her friend - Gabrielle De Polignac, a beautiful seductress who somehow gets attached to the Queen Marie-Antoinette As Li Lianying tries her best to improve the living conditions of the people of her new country and to modernize the outdated feudal political system, she might get some unexpected allies. Allies that precisely come from the group of people that she fears the most : the revolutionaries. Why does Maximilien Robespierre, the terrifying and tyrannical leader of the Revolution, seem strangely fond of her?!

Magister illyrio
Ilyo Morpatis was the governor of the free trade city of Pentos. He had a wide range of business activities, involving spices, gemstones, dragon bones, and other fields. He also participated in secret transactions. He was fat, with blond hair and a forked beard. He wore a gemstone ring on each finger, and had a greasy yellow forked beard and uneven yellow teeth. However, when he was young, he was a strong and handsome mercenary. Ilyo's early life was full of danger. He was once a poor assassin. After meeting Varys, he fought together in Pentos and gained wealth and social status. He married Prince Pentos 'cousin, and his second wife, Sylla, died of the plague. He was keen to support the Targaryen's plan to restore the country, providing shelter to the Targaryen family during their exile and allowing them to live in his mansion for about half a year. He had been attracted by Daenerys 'beauty and had considered getting rid of her for himself, but he felt that she was too timid and shy to be a partner. He claimed that he protected the Targaryens because Viserys had promised to appoint him as Chancellor of the Treasury if he regained the Iron Throne. In Game of Thrones, he arranged the marriage of Daenerys Targaryen and Khal Drogo, and presented three dragon egg fossils as wedding gifts. He also collaborated with Varys to plan a series of actions to pave the way for Daenerys 'restoration. Part of the plan was heard by Arya and told to her father Ned Stark, but it was not taken seriously. In The Struggle of the Kings, he continued to watch and support Daenerys, sending Bevos and Astan to protect her and provide her with a ship to return to Pentos.
